Sharks Closer to Extinction
Overfishing of sharks for their
fins might lead them to extinction within a generation. Peter
Knights, executive director of WildAid, said: "These animals have
been here for 400 million years and they may disappear in one
generation, not to provide people with basic food, but for a solely
luxury item." Aside from the belief that it is good for the health,
shark fin is traditionally served in soup at Chinese wedding
banquets and occasions when the host wants to impress guests with
expensive dishes.
